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 5 Nov 2012 11:23:45 -0500
From:      Eitan Adler <lists@eitanadler.com>
To:        "Rodney W. Grimes" <freebsd@pdx.rh.cn85.chatusa.com>
Cc:        Juli Mallett <juli@clockworksquid.com>, "freebsd-mips@FreeBSD.org" <freebsd-mips@freebsd.org>
Subject:   Re: CACHE_LINE_SIZE macro.
Message-ID:  <CAF6rxgn-bNJOuvdiRj_UUGQUTRaeOt54OdzHOioNz5f566hoig@mail.gmail.com>
In-Reply-To: <201211041828.qA4ISomC076058@pdx.rh.CN85.ChatUSA.com>
References:  <CACVs6=_BrwJ19CPj7OqKvV8boHfujVWqn96u3VPUmZ040JpAeQ@mail.gmail.com> <201211041828.qA4ISomC076058@pdx.rh.CN85.ChatUSA.com>

next in thread | previous in thread | raw e-mail | index | archive | help
On 4 November 2012 13:28, Rodney W. Grimes
<freebsd@pdx.rh.cn85.chatusa.com> wrote:
>
> What ABI is exposing anything about cache parameters or may be come dependent
> on such information?

There has been some discussion recently about padding lock mutexs to
the cache line size in order to avoid false sharing of CPUs. Some have
claimed to see significant performance increases as a result.

-- 
Eitan Adler



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?CAF6rxgn-bNJOuvdiRj_UUGQUTRaeOt54OdzHOioNz5f566hoig>